\item Russell's paradox: let $S = \Setabs{x}{x \notin x}$. Then $x
\in S$ if and only if $x \notin S$, a contradiction.
\emph{Conclusion:} There is no such set~$S$. Assuming the existence of a
``set of all sets'' is inconsistent with the other axioms of set
theory.

I think this should say "then $S \in S$ if and only if $S \notin S$".

Also: Is the "the set of all sets" trying to refer to S? I would have expected S to be described as "the set of all sets that do not contain themself".
